Looking for a new cafe around the Beaubien metro and found a cafe that’s still open on Dec 31 before New Year’s Eve. The cafe architecture combines the modern and the industrial designs with a very high ceiling, making the cafe look cozy and spacious. The atmosphere also feels relaxing and good to do some works or study in the cafe too. The barista also friendly and helpful. The latte taste strong and delicious. I discovered later that usually, some cafes are using light coffee beans. But in here, they use a dark coffee beans, which is much more stronger and what i also prefer too. I can consider to come here again if i pass by this area in the future.
